Livre currency was used by the Third Estate to pay a tax imposed by the church.
The Livre was France's currency unit from 781 to 1794. During the time, the third estate of French society was divided into three divisions. The first category of the third estate includes large corporations, merchants, judicial officials, lawyers, and others. Peasants and artisans made up the second group. The third rung featured the lowest segments of society, including diminutive peasants, landless labourers, and servants. Members of the third state were required to pay a variety of taxes, such as tithes and taille.
